Prior to snowfall, we run a site-specific checklist: note drains, prep melt, and pair operators to sections. Coordinators watch pavement temps and adjust routes hourly.
When flakes start, crew leads move with preloaded service plans. Edge guards stay conservative near landscaping to guard your investment. Hand crews fan out to walkways and align with plows so staff move freely.
Through multi-day systems, we cycle critical areas on rotating cadence. Salt is topped where shade trigger refreeze. We log proof every round so you see exactly what was cleared.
Once accumulation stops, we perform a closure pass to push back piles, melt stragglers, and deliver a recap with time stamps and follow-up plan. If temps will drop, we schedule a proactive touch to block black ice.

Maintenance and prevention
Refreeze is the quiet risk. We pre-treat before storms to prevent ice. After clearing, we salt wind tunnels where temps keep slicks.
We review drains for ice dams and free them so thaw moves away from walkways. We place melt socks in high-risk spots for fast re-treats during overnight events.
Our de-icer blends are tuned to pavement typepaversso safety holds without surface damage. We document rates so you know coverage clearly.
